Lungs
Paired respiratory organs in the chest of vertebrates with structures facilitating gas exchange between blood and the atmosphere, primarily for oxygen uptake and carbon dioxide excretion.
Blood Returning
Refers to the process of blood flowing back to the heart after having circulated through the body's organs and tissues.
Left Atrium
The upper left chamber of the heart that receives oxygen-rich blood from the lungs and pumps it into the left ventricle.
Electrocardiogram
A test that records the electrical activity of the heart over a period of time, used to detect heart abnormalities.
